Subject: DR drill Thursday — checkout load test

Welcome aboard, everyone. This Thursday we run the quarterly disaster-recovery drill for Lumenhart Checkout. We'll ramp synthetic traffic to 3x peak against the staging cluster, then fail over the payment queue to the Kestrel region. Watch p95 latency and abandoned-cart rates; log anything odd in the drill channel. To unlock the drill vault and start the scenario, use the passphrase provided below.

recovery phrase for yahap-faduf: sorion-kasath-briath-gorius-ulaael-zorvan-aldiel-quenwyn-casdor-framir-julwyn-novvan-zorox

### GC Pauses in the Pairwell Matching Service

If customers report match delays over 3 seconds, check the Pairwell heap dashboard first. Pauses above 800 ms usually mean the candidate cache has grown past its soft limit after a bulk import. Do not restart the service during an active matching window; instead, trigger a manual compaction from the Ovretta console and confirm pause times recover within ten minutes. When escalating to the matching team, include the exact build marker shown on the line that follows.

pipeline stamp: htk4_66df

Q: How does the Givenwell donation-receipt mailer handle donor data?

A: Receipts are rendered server-side from a sanitized snapshot; raw donor records never reach the mail worker. Templates are reviewed before release, and amounts are re-verified against the ledger at send time. For the security review, the full data-flow diagram and retention notes are published on the page below.

runbook for tagug-hafog: https://jira.lumiclabs.internal/projects/pages/pages/9773c0d8

Looks solid overall! One thing before we cut the release: the Hollowpine deduplicator now collapses alerts by fingerprint *and* source, which changes paging behavior for anyone with custom routing rules. Worth a heads-up in the release notes. Also note the suppression window got longer, so a flapping service will page less often — intentional, but ops should know. I'd hold the cut until docs reflect the new defaults. For reference, the values shipping in this release are the following.

tuning table, kawep-tawif:
CAPS = {
    "olidor": 80,
    "belion": 7,
    "quenys": 225,
    "druox": 839,
    "fraath": 482,
}